Job description


We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Project Manager to join our organisation, playing a key role in the delivery of strategic projects and service reviews. This position offers the opportunity to work within a dynamic local authority that is committed to innovation, efficiency, and continuous improvement.

As part of the Project Management Office, the successful candidate will support the delivery of policy and service-related projects across the organisation. This role will involve managing projects, ensuring benefit realisation, and conducting service reviews to support informed decision-making at senior levels.

Key Responsibilities:
Lead and manage projects to enhance service delivery and operational efficiency Support the development and implementation of policy-driven initiatives Analyse data and present findings to senior decision-makers to inform strategic direction Foster collaboration across departments to drive innovation and best practices Ensure high-quality reporting and compliance with organisational governance processes Delivering project on time and within budgets

Person Specification:
Demonstrable experience in project management, supported by a relevant qualification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with a structured and methodical approach A commitment to innovation and the ability to drive efficiency improvements Excellent communication and stakeholder engagement skills A keen attention to detail and a strong understanding of local government operations




What We Offer:
A supportive and forward-thinking working environment Opportunities for professional development and career progression A flexible, hybrid working model, with a primary remote setup and scheduled in-person meetings
